How Do Equal-weighted Indexes Work?

An equal-weighted index is a type of financial index that gives each company in the index the same weighting, regardless of its market capitalization. This means that smaller companies have the same influence on the index as larger companies, which can be beneficial for investors looking to diversify their portfolios.
